Big City vs Small Town Life in Italy - Part 1

from The Italian Real Estate Podcast · host Italian Real Estate Lawyers

When moving to Italy, one of the biggest questions that many people have is whether or not it would be better to live in a big city or a small Italian village or something in between. The move to Italy is a choice that changes the lives of those who make the jump into a new life abroad, but deciding what type of location you want to live in is very important. In this episode of the Italian Real Estate Podcast, hosts Marco Permunian, an Italian attorney, along with a video podcaster and dual citizen expat, Rafael Di Furia who is living in Italy and known for his project Not Your Average Globetrotter, Rafael Di Furia, have a discussion about what to consider when comparing living in a small city vs living in a large city in Italy.
